When calling the redirect function from a 3rd party addon, I get the following error:
PHP Fatal error: Call to a member function generate_json() on a non-object in /mnt/path/to/site/system/expressionengine/libraries/Functions.php on line 374
This is similar to another bug_tracker item here: https://support.ellislab.com/bugs/detail/13846/
I’d guess that this can be fixed by explicitly loading the javascript library within the Functions class. I’m having trouble reproducing the error though, so I’m not sure. I’ve seen it in my logs at least 50 times though, and some other CartThrob customers have seen it as well.
